Surge Protection Safety
A surge protector is used to help reduce power surges in your area. It can be very useful, but if it is not handled properly it can be especially dangerous. Therefore, you should always remember to use some important tips for surge protector safety. This tips include handling wires properly, using responsible ideas for what to plug in and using the right considerations in terms of electrical outlets.
First, when handling a surge protector you should keep all of the wires away from everyone and anything that may come into contact with it. When the wiring is tampered with the surge protector will become damaged and will not be able to work as well with its task as it normally can. Also, it can cause electric shock to people who come into contact with it in various occasions. A professional installer can help you to get your surge protector installed so that all of the wires will be hidden and you and others will be protected.
Next, there is that of using a surge protector responsibly. Although a surge protect can help to reduce surges you should not add too much power onto the surge protector than what it can handle. A surge protector will only be able to handle a certain amount of joules at a single time, so you should be careful when determining what to use for your surge protector.
You should also have a properly grounded surge protector. When handling a surge protector it should be in an area that is corrected grounded. The outlets in your home should be grounded well enough so that no shocks occur.
You should not use an extension cord as a means of plugging in a surge protector either. This can easily damage the surge protector. Also, the extension cord may not be perfect in quality, as even the newest extension cord can easily come apart or fail to conduct the high levels of electricity that you may want it to handle.
Also, you should be aware of the outlets that you are using for your protector. If you are using any items where their outlets are damaged then you will not be able to get all of the protection you need from your surge protector.
